Output d3d1a469083e4a926eb8ed22aed89b58f65ba2923e48a90e49f5891ed423fae7:0

value
17165596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8116f5675d9a710990b79ae4fd6b1440b77b0f0c OP_EQUAL
address
MKfiuNKXzNwSrQFgyxWk7YKCydjVaesBYn
transaction
d3d1a469083e4a926eb8ed22aed89b58f65ba2923e48a90e49f5891ed423fae7
spent
true